#51d438 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51d438 is composed of 31.8% red, 83.1%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 110.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.5% and a lightness of 52.5%. #51d438 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ff70 with #00a900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#51d438 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51d438 has RGB values of R:81, G:212, B:56 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 5362744.

Shades and Tints of #51d438
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040b02 is the darkest color, while #fafef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#51d438
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848a82 is the less saturated color, while #38f913 is the most saturated one.
